    Here's a good thread... What movies show cigar smoking???

    I'll get the ball rolling Hellboy, Roger Rabbit(The baby) and....

    In Hellboy FBI Tom Manning(Jeffrey Tambor) scolds Hellboy for lighting his cigar without a wooden match. Then he holds up a lit match for Hellboy to light his cigar with, and after Hellboy gives it a puff he says "Thank you" to Tom.

    OK, Sarge took my entry so I'll go with....A Few Good Men. The general (Jack Nicholson) smokes some big stogies, and they are in Cuba.

    No wait! Here's a better one: Crimson Tide. The captain (Gene Hackman) has his first mate (Denzel Washington) share a smoke right before the sub descends (as sunset...beautiful!) into the sea. It's a great scene, with the following (approximate) dialouge:

    GH: You don't smoke cigars, do you, son?
    DW: No, sir.
    GH: Well, don't start. They're more expensive than drugs.

    Pretty cool, eh?
